The Arthritis Score in 07033, Kenilworth, New Jersey is 72 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

84.47 percent of the population in 07033 drive to work alone. 2.01 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 56.92 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 12.05 percent of the residents in 07033 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.86 members with about 2.23 cars available per household.

An estimate of 94.27 percent of the residents in 07033 has some form of health insurance. 25.03 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 76.82 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 07033 would have to travel an average of 4.42 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Robert Wood Johnson University Hospital At Rahway .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 07033, Kenilworth, New Jersey.

As of , an estimate of 8,377 residents live in 07033 with a median age of 38.5 years. 25.45 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 13.35 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 40.66 percent of the residents in 07033 is currently married, and 19.03 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 07033 is $9,682.00.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 07033 is approximately $1,786. The median household spends about 18.45 percent of their income on housing.
